Top 5 Card Battler Apps in Latin America for Q3 2023
Discover the performance trends of the leading card battler apps in Latin America during Q3 2023, including downloads, revenue, and active user metrics.
During the third quarter of 2023, the card battler genre saw significant activity in Latin America. Here's a closer look at the top 5 apps in this category, based on data from Sensor Tower.
Plants vs. Zombies™ Heroes from Electronic Arts showed a mixed performance. Revenue peaked at around $4.7K in the last week of July, while downloads saw a notable spike, reaching 55.9K in the final week of September. Weekly active users also saw an uptick, growing from 208K at the end of June to 231K by the end of September.
Pokémon TCG Live experienced steady downloads, with a peak of 32.7K in the week of August 21. Weekly active users showed a gradual increase, starting at 133K in late June and rising to 158K by the end of September.
MARVEL SNAP from Nuverse recorded its highest revenue in the first week of September at approximately $101K. Downloads fluctuated, peaking at 67.1K in the last week of August. Weekly active users saw a downward trend, decreasing from 502K at the start of the quarter to 282K by the end.
Yu-Gi-Oh! Duel Links by KONAMI had a strong quarter in terms of revenue, with a peak of around $72K in early August. Downloads reached a high of 32.8K in the same week. The app's weekly active users remained relatively stable, starting at 252K and ending the quarter at 268K.
Mighty Party: Battle Heroes from Panoramik Games saw revenue peak at about $26K in mid-July. Downloads had a significant spike, reaching 68.7K in the week of September 18. Weekly active users increased sharply from 263K at the beginning of the quarter to 354K by mid-September.
